Dil Se : Gidugu Rudraraju Dyed-in-the-wool Congressman

Must read

Gidugu Veera Venkata Rudraraju, who has just taken over as the president of the Andhra Pradesh Congress Committee, is a dyed-in-the-wool Congressman. No wonder, despite the party’s current countrywide reverses, he foresees its return to power in the state.

A confidant of undivided AP’s former CM YS Rajasekhara Reddy, Rudraraju has held key posts and served as the Chairman of the AP Medical Infrastructure Corporation. Within the party, he has held the post of AICC Secretary and discharged duties as in-charge of the party’s Orissa unit.

In a conversation with Naveena Ghanate of The Pioneer, Rudraraju gives us a peek into his childhood, working with YSR, his elevation as PCC President, and the road ahead.

Always wanted to be a politician

I am native of Amalapuram in the erstwhile East Godavari district and currently my mother Nagamani stays there. As a child, I was naughty among four siblings. We are three brothers and a sister. One of my elder brother Soma Shekar is into software and is settled in America. The other brother Satyanarayana is serving Bank of Baroda as DGM. My sister Sunkranam Lakshmi lives in Narsipatnam. I am the youngest. I did my graduation in Osmania University. My father Surya Rao has been a traditional Congressman and strong follower of the party’s ideology.

He was a government employee and had nothing to do with politics. I am the first one in my family in politics and it is because my father influenced me. My father and brother encouraged me a lot. I told them that, after doing law, I want to practice and be in politics. That was my ambition. My brother wanted me to come to America to do MCA, but I resisted and continued to focus on my ambitions.

Active in NSUI

I was an active leader of NSUI (National Students Union of India), student wing of the Congress party.There are a lot of memories that I have cherished from my NSUI days. For instance, we used to travel by train and once we had a fight with the military personnel over boxes. In another instance, there was Tamil Nadu versus Andhra NSUI fights at stadiums where we were told to rest. From there, I went on to hold key posts in the Youth Congress. When Y S Rajashekara Reddy was the PCC president, I was the campaign committee member. My family has been supportive of my political career. Even when I lost MLC post, my parents never asked me to stop. It’s okay to lose in politics. In 2018, I became a member of AICC.

Padayatra didn’t have structure

I was part and largely organised YSR’s famous padayatra. Unlike these days, there was no GPS or anything, so I had to go and check out everything before he came. YSR Padayatra was in peak summer. We didn’t even have water bottles to give to someone or guest who came. This big structure of catering and organisation wasn’t developed. Yet, the wonderful padayatra had public involvement. Any padayatra will have a positive impact on the public. Because they pass from our area, they own you; they feel that they are your own man. I have seen Rahul Gandhi’s padayatra, it is recorded in public. I never focused on Sharmila and Jagan’s as I work for the Congress party.

Moments with YSR

I was in East Godavari when the Chief Minister came to visit a wedding. Post the wedding, CM was taking helicopter, I was there for the send-off. The CM put his hand on my shoulder and said: “What mister, why are you here, what’s the job. Come along” and he took me in his helicopter. There was a bus yatra prior to the 2004 of Congress. In Konaseema, Ainavilli Ganesh temple, I met YSR, and he asked about my father who was then not keeping well. Ainavilli is a sentiment and so I requested YSR to come and visit the temple. He said: “You say this temple, another temple, let it be. I will come to the hospital to see your dad. “But I forced him to come to the temple and he came.

Later, he was at a meeting in Amalapuram and there was no way out as the crowd was too huge. His car didn’t come by then, he took the district president’s car and came to the hospital and visited my dad. He saw the case-sheet and asked me to shift my father to a different hospital. It is family bonding. Any human who meets YSR will never forget him. He was like a karyakarta. He would take it with very positive attention, especially information inflow and outflow. I had a great opportunity to work with a legendary politician.

Sudden death of YSR

On the day YSR died, I was in Tirupati waiting at the helipad for him to come. He had started in Hyderabad and had to come to the nearest point. I was there to attend a wedding. Once the helicopter took off, it took a lot of time. I called CM’s secretary Sharma about the delay. We were worried and began the search. I came back to the Secretariat. His death was unfortunate, and I felt sad for a very long time. Now it’s just exchanges with the YS family. I met only Vijayamma garu, but hardly anything political.

Congress is in difficult situation in AP

The Congress wanted young leadership of 50-55 and so made me state party president. The fact is that Congress is not in a good position in Andhra Pradesh. But look at Punjab, where the Congress revived. There is no village in the country without the Congress party, hand symbol, and karyakarta. People might be upset for the time being, but they will be with us. Congress is in a difficult situation in Andhra Pradesh. This is a big task. PCC post is not a role, but responsibility. I have grown with the organization, and I am well aware of how it functions. However, with Bharat Jodo Yatra, Congress is in good situation. The Congress party is not about power and having power is not something new for the Congress. For Congress, power is not paramount.

Congress will make a comeback

Chiranjeevi is sympathetic to the Congress. He even met Rahul Gandhi. We are hopeful that he will come back. We are ready to work under his leadership. In 2024, the Congress will make a comeback. In seats where we have an advantage, we will field strong people. We will also try to attract people with aspirations and may want to join. Special Category Status is in Andhra Pradesh Reorgnisation Act, but it has not been implemented. Once Rahul becomes PM, his first sign will be on SCS file.
